Storing Soups With Cream Cheese

Chilis Southwestern Chicken Soup By Chelo The Chef

I dont recommend freezing soups that contain cream cheese. Dairy has a tendency to separate when the soup is thawed and can result in a somewhat grainy texture. For that reason I recommend refrigeration.

Store leftovers in airtight container in the refrigerator. The soup will be best if consumed within 3 to 4 days.

Reheat leftovers in the microwave or in a saucepan over low heat.

Southwest White Chicken Chili

Got 30 minutes and a craving for good chili? Then get out your saucepan, because this chicken chili really satisfies.

Provided by Campbell’s Kitchen

4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ves, cut into cubes
4 teaspoons chili powder
1 medium green pepper, chopped
1 can Campbell’s® Condensed Cream of Chicken Soup
¾ cup water
1 ½ cups frozen whole kernel corn
2 cans white kidney beans , rinsed and drained
2 tablespoons shredded C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Heat the oil in a 4-quart saucepan over medium-high heat. Add the chicken, chili powder, cumin, onion and pepper and cook until the chicken is cooked through and the vegetables are tender, stirring often.
  • Stir the soup, water, corn and beans in the saucepan and heat to a boil. Reduce the heat to low. Cover and c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ally. Sprinkle with the cheese.

To Make This Southwest Chicken Soup You Will Need:

  • olive oil spray
  • lime juice, plus wedges for serving
  • avocado, for serving
  • cilantro, for serving
  • tortilla strips or chips, for serving

Into a large dutch oven add 1 teaspoon olive oil, 1 chopped medium yellow onion, 3/4 cup diced green bell pepper, 1 jalapeño seeded and diced, 4 cloves minced garlic with a pinch of kosher salt. Stir and cook on medium-low heat until the vegetables are tender and onions are golden in spots. About 8 minutes.

Next, add 2 tablespoons southwest seasoning.

Toss to combine and cook 1 minute.

To the peppers and onions add 1 can crushed fire-roasted tomatoes, 2 cups shredded cooked chicken, 1 cup charred sweet corn, 1 can black beans and pinto beans.

Pour in 1 quart low-sodium chicken broth.

Lastly, add the remaining drained can of pinto to a mini food processor, and pulse until smooth. Transfer the blended pinto beans to the soup and stir to combine.

Cover and bring the soup to a low boil. Reduce to medium low, simmering for 30 to 40 minutes.

Squeeze in the juice of 1 lime and season with kosher salt to taste.

Serve this healthy southwest chicken soup ladled into bowls and topped with sliced avocado, cilantro and tortilla strips if desired.

Preparing Tortilla Strips To Garnish Chilis Chicken Enchilada Soup

While the soup is simmering, prepare the corn tortilla strips. These will be used later to garnish the soup! To do this, cut 3-4 corn tortillas in half, then into thin strips. Coat the strips with a Tablespoon or two of vegetable oil. Gently mix the tortilla strips and oil, to coat, then spread them out in a single layer on a baking sheet.

Bake the tortilla strips at 375° for 6-8 minutes, then flip the strips over. Bake the other side of the strips for 6-8 minutes, until they are crispy and light brown in color. When done, set them aside to cool completely.

Make a quick pico de gallo while the tortilla strips are baking in oven. Chop and mix the pico de gallo ingredients in a small bowl. The pico de gallo contains chopped tomatoes, red onion, cilantro, lime juice, salt and pepper. It will be used to garnish Chilis chicken enchilada soup before serving.

And if you are not familiar with Ancho Chiles then its time to get acquainted. An Ancho Chile is a dried poblano chile which is one of the sweetest of all the chiles used in Tex-Mex cooking.

These Ancho chiles dont bring a lot of heat to this Mexican soup but they add an amazing smoky spicy flavor. Ancho chiles are used in an authentic mole, tamales, and some enchilada sauces. And we use them to make the rich red sauce in this soup. Mexican food varies according to location so the term authentic can differ for different folks in different areas.

Cheesy Chicken Enchilada Soup

This is by far one of our favorites! If you have ever been to Chili’s and have found yourself addicted to this soup then you will love this copycat recipe! Loaded with cheese, chicken and mexican spices this soup is PERFECT on a cold rainy/ snowy day. Mmmmm Mmmmm! Enjoy!

Provided by Hope Vaillancourt

1/4 c chicken bouillon powder
3 c yellow onions, diced
2 tsp ground cumin
2 c canned crushed tomatoes
1 can enchilada sauce
8 oz velveeta cheese, cubed
3 lb cooked chicken breast, shredded
GARNISH:
1 c cheddar cheese, shredded
4 c tortilla chips, crushed
1 c pico de gallo

Steps:

  • 1. In large pot, place oil, chicken base, onion and spices.
  • 2. Sauté until onions are soft and clear, about 5 minutes.
  • 3. In another container, combine Masa Harina with 1 quart water.
  • 4. Stir until all lumps dissolve.
  • 5. Add to sautéed onions and bring to boil.
  • 6. Once mixture starts to bubble, continue cooking 2-3 minutes, stirring constantly. This will eliminate any raw taste from Masa Harina.
  • 7. Add remaining 3 quarts water to pot.
  • 8. Add tomatoes and enchilada sauce let mixture return to boil stirring occasionally.
  • 9. Add cheese to soup.
  • 10. Cook stirring occasionally, until cheese melts.
  • 11. Add chicken heat through and serve. Garnish with shredded cheddar cheese, crumbled tortilla chips, and pico de gallo.
